Output f59daf32875bb671b1026f83ba65c124279c6a94e39c6b7ac65c60c3902b9b51:0

value
25284
script pubkey
OP_0 OP_PUSHBYTES_20 8eb9d2f8b91055180555a6ca15d88f7a08008f96
address
bc1q36ua979ezp23sp245m9ptky00gyqprukrs3f2q
transaction
f59daf32875bb671b1026f83ba65c124279c6a94e39c6b7ac65c60c3902b9b51
confirmations
293954
spent
true